Choosing the right style to suit your garden
When you’re planning your composite feature wall, the design choices you make can have a big impact on the finished look. One of the first things to think about is the style of cladding you’d like to use. Ecoscape offers two distinctive options: Forma Panel and Forma Slatted. Forma Panel cladding creates a smooth, solid surface with neat, continuous lines, making it a great choice if you’re aiming for a clean and modern feature wall. On the other hand, Forma Slatted cladding introduces evenly spaced slats that add depth and subtle shadow, creating a slightly more textured look.
Next, think about the direction of the cladding. Ecoscape’s Forma Panel and Forma Slatted ranges can be fixed either horizontally or vertically, with each option creating a slightly different visual effect. Horizontal lines can help to emphasise the width of a space, which can make smaller gardens feel more open; on the other hand, arranging your cladding vertically draws the eye upwards and can give the impression of extra height, which works particularly well in compact patios or enclosed garden areas.
Finally, it’s time to consider the colour of your feature wall. Ecoscape’s composite cladding is available in a range of shades, with options for every kind of property and preference. Darker tones like Midnight make a bold, contemporary statement that’s ideal for modern homes, all while contrasting beautifully with spring flowers like crocuses and hyacinths; in comparison, shades like Argent provide a calming, neutral grey that works well with both modern and updated traditional spaces. For a more classic look, we recommend choosing warm, wood-inspired shades like Natural Oak, Spiced Oak, and Havana, which blend naturally with brickwork and timber accents, and add character and warmth to any space.
The practical benefits of a composite feature wall
Spring is the perfect time to start enjoying your garden again, but it can also bring a lot of extra upkeep. While some gardeners love the hands-on work of planting, pruning, and maintaining their outdoor spaces, we appreciate that many homeowners prefer something that looks great with minimal effort. That’s where a composite feature wall really comes into its own. Ecoscape’s composite cladding offers a low-maintenance, fuss-free solution that’s strong, durable, and built to last, so you can have a stylish garden backdrop without having to set time aside regularly to look after it. It’s scratch-resistant, stain-resistant and UV stable, so you can enjoy sleek, vibrant sophistication without worrying about fading, rotting, splintering and warping. Best of all, you won’t need to regularly paint or stain your cladding, ensuring a year-round transformation with minimal upkeep.
